4 Fallon Students Arrested After Dress Code Flap

Four Churchill County High School students have been arrested after a flap over a dress code violation.

Principal Robbin Pedrett says the incident began Friday afternoon on campus when a 17-year-old student refused to turn over a bandana to a staff member.

The employee requested the assistance of a police officer, but officials say the student refused to turn over the bandana to the officer and became aggressive.

The officer asked for help from another officer, but the student still resisted as several other students gathered around him.

The 17-year-old and three classmates then were arrested on suspicion of interference with a public officer. The 17-year-old also was taken into custody on charges of resisting arrest and assault on a peace officer.

Police say when the 17-year-old turned aggressive toward the initial officer, another boy removed an unspecified item from that officer.

The school was locked down for more than an hour afterward, but students still were dismissed at the regular time.
